Dracaena and Nutmeg Bloom time

Dracaena and Nutmeg bloom time is the season in which the flowers of these plants bloom. Knowing the bloom time of plants will help you plan your garden properly. Along with Dracaena and Nutmeg Care, Dracaena and Nutmeg season is a very important to know. You can know the bloom time of these plants and its other features before planting it in your garden. Dracaena bloom time is Late Summer, Early Fall, Fall and Late Fall whereas Nutmeg bloom time is Late Spring and Early Summer.

Dracaena and Nutmeg Type of Soil

Knowing the type of soil is a very important part of gardening. The good quality of the soil improves Dracaena and Nutmeg Benefits. The growth of plant is dependent on the type of soil used. Every plant requires different types of soil, some may need a loamy type of soil while some need soil which has a good drainage capacity. Knowing the pH of the soil will ensure the proper growth of the plant and it will also enhance your gardening skills. Dracaena and Nutmeg type of soil is as bellow:

  • Dracaena type of soil: Loam, Sand
  • Nutmeg type of soil: Clay, Loam, Sand

The pH of soil can be of three types: Alkaline, Acidic and Neutral. Dracaena and Nutmeg pH of soil is as follows:

  • Dracaena pH of soil: Neutral
  • Nutmeg pH of soil: Acidic, Neutral
